libsereal-perl: fast, compact, powerful binary (de-)serialization module wrapper

 Sereal is an efficient, compact-output, binary and feature-rich serialization
 protocol. The Perl encoder is implemented as the Sereal::Encoder module, the
 Perl decoder correspondingly as Sereal::Decoder. They are distributed
 separately, in Debian as libsereal-decoder-perl and libsereal-encoder-perl.
 .
 This Sereal module is a very thin wrapper around both Sereal::Encoder and
 Sereal::Decoder. It depends on both and loads both. So if you have a user of
 both encoder and decoder, it is enough to depend on a particular version of
 Sereal and you'll get the most recent released versions of Sereal::Encoder
 and Sereal::Decoder.
